Resolved by the Senate and House of Representatives:
That the General Assembly recognizes May 6–12, 2024 as National Nurses Week in
Vermont and designates May 9, 2024 as ANA-Vermont Hill Day at the State House, and be it further Resolved: That the Secretary of State be directed to send a copy of this resolution to
ANA-Vermont.
